FWIW, that's exactly the code I have in misc-cmds.el. Wrt binding f5 by default: Emacs Dev generally avoids binding function keys by default, as it should. But they have already created default bindings for some function keys (they should *not* have, IMHO). Also, function keys are repeatable keys (just hold one down to repeat it), and as such they should generally be used for repeatable commands. We should generally put commands (such as buffer reverting) that are typically not repeated on other key sequences, and not waste repeatable keys on them. But this binding could be made by default on MS Windows perhaps. On that platform f5 is revert/update/refresh for applications generally. (Personally/FWIW, I bind it to f5 on all platforms.)
